buttonhole
countable noun: A buttonhole is a flower that you wear on your coat or dress. countable noun: A buttonhole is a hole that you push a button through in order to fasten a shirt, coat, or other piece of clothing. buttonhole in American English a slit or loop through which a button can be fastened to make buttonholes in noun: the hole, slit, or loop through which a button is passed and by which it is secured transitive verb: to sew with a buttonhole stitch buttonhole in British English noun: a slit in a garment, etc, through which a button is passed to fasten two surfaces together |
